Rajasthan MLA Fund Commission Case: Three MLAs to Appear Before Ethics Committee Again Today

Three Rajasthan MLAs are set to appear before the Ethics Committee for the second time today in the MLA Fund Commission bribery case. The case, involving allegations of accepting commissions for recommending development works from the MLA fund, has captured widespread attention across the state and the country. The Accused MLAs The MLAs involved are: Revanthram Danga – BJP Anita Jatav – Congress Ritu Banawat – Independent A sting operation conducted by a media group last month showed the three MLAs allegedly agreeing to take commissions for recommending development works from their constituency funds. MP CM Mohan Yadav Clarifies: “Rajasthan is Not Pakistan” Amid Water Dispute Discussions

In a candid statement at the DigiFest TIE Global Summit, Madhya Pradesh Chief Minister Mohan Yadav emphasized that there is no hostility with Rajasthan, describing the neighbouring state as a “brotherly” partner. Addressing long-standing water-sharing issues, CM Yadav remarked, “Rajasthan is not Pakistan that we should harbor enmity. Our relationship is based on cooperation and mutual benefit.” During his one-day visit to Jaipur, CM Yadav highlighted the ongoing water dispute over sharing 5 percent of river water between the states, noting that Madhya Pradesh is willing to increase the share to 7 percent to support Rajasthan’s industrial and agricultural needs. BMC Election 2026 LIVE: Thackeray Brothers to Hold First Joint Rally; BJP, Ajit Pawar Ramp Up Campaigns

With the Brihanmumbai Municipal Corporation (BMC) elections 2026 around the corner, political activity in Mumbai has intensified. Voting for 29 municipal bodies in Maharashtra is scheduled for January 15, with results to be announced on January 16. Major parties, including Shiv Sena (UBT), MNS, BJP, Congress, and Ajit Pawar’s faction, are leaving no stone unturned to secure victory. Key Highlights Thackeray Brothers’ First Joint RallyFor the first time, Uddhav Thackeray of Shiv Sena (UBT) and Raj Thackeray, founder of Maharashtra Navnirman Sena (MNS), will hold a joint rally in Vikhroli today. Assam CM Himanta Biswa Sarma Predicts Big BJP-NDA Win Ahead of Priyanka Gandhi’s Entry

Guwahati: As the Assam Assembly elections 2026 approach, Congress has roped in Priyanka Gandhi Vadra as the Chairperson of its screening committee, signaling a high-profile campaign to challenge the BJP. Ahead of her formal entry, Assam Chief Minister Himanta Biswa Sarma confidently projected a decisive victory for the BJP and its allies. Addressing a public event in Dimoria, Kamrup Metropolitan district, Sarma claimed that the BJP-led National Democratic Alliance (NDA) could secure 103 out of 126 assembly seats in the upcoming elections, slated for March-April 2026. He noted that earlier projections had indicated around 90 seats, but following constituency delimitation, the number has increased by 13–15 seats. Vijay Kumar Chaudhary: JD(U)’s Number Two Leader in Bihar Cabinet After Nitish Kumar

Patna: In Bihar’s political landscape, the NDA government under Chief Minister Nitish Kumar has three prominent faces – Nitish Kumar himself, Deputy Chief Minister Samrat Chaudhary, and Deputy Chief Minister Vijay Kumar Sinha. But who holds the position of JD(U)’s second-in-command in the cabinet after Nitish Kumar? The answer is Vijay Kumar Chaudhary. When Nitish Kumar took oath as Chief Minister for the tenth time in November 2025, Vijay Kumar Chaudhary was sworn in as a minister, ranking immediately after the chief minister in JD(U)’s hierarchy. He is considered one of Nitish Kumar’s closest allies and is often seen accompanying him during inspections and official programs.
